Wood Pellets Market Growth & Trends

The global wood pellets market size is expected to reach USD 17.4 billion by 2033, registering a CAGR of 7.8% from 2026 to 2033, according to a new report by Grand View Research, Inc. Since wood pellets form a clean, environmentally beneficial, sustainable, and renewable biomass, the rising global demand for renewable energy is driving the demand for product to reduce the usage of fossil fuels that contributes to global warming.

The applications of wood pellets in co-firing, cogeneration, and direct firing in coal-based power generation aid in reducing greenhouse gas emissions. Furthermore, the growing price of heating oil used in residential and commercial heating is projected to drive the market demand over the forecast period.

Raw materials used for manufacturing wood pellets include sawdust from sawmills and wood residues from timber processing companies. These materials are obtained at a low cost by the wood pellet manufacturers. In addition, urban wood waste, such as wood chips obtained by recycling residues and disposed of wooden pallets, is considered feedstock for manufacturing products. These raw materials are procured by manufacturers and transported to the production facilities using trucks.

Companies involved in manufacturing these pellets include Drax Biomass, Georgia Biomass, LLC, Energex, Vermont Wood Pellet Co., Singpellet Pte. Ltd., and Pinnacle Renewable Energy, Inc. Majority of the aforementioned companies have vertically integrated supply chains, wherein they are involved in harvesting raw materials, manufacturing product, and supplying them to power plants or residential applications.

Market entry is expected to be feasible through vertical integration, which includes wood products manufacturing companies investing in pelletization. The entry cost for new players is low; however, other factors, such as construction & start-up costs and exit costs, are high. Furthermore, high sunk costs and the need for expertise in the wood pellets market are expected to lower the threat of new entrants in the market.

The mode of transportation of products from manufacturers to traders is dependent on the distance. For instance, trucks and trains are used for transporting wood pellets over short and medium distances, respectively. Riverboats and barges are used to transport pellets through waterways for short distances, while ships are used to transport them over long distances. Wood pellets are distributed in small bags, big bags, and bulk materials through tankers and pneumatic filling of silos or storage bunkers. The problems that can arise due to moisture are also to be taken into consideration while planning the transportation of products.

Wood Pellets Market Report Highlights

  • Based on application, the heating segment dominated the industry in 2025 with a 58.7% revenue share due to the widespread adoption of pellet-based heating systems in residential, commercial, and district heating applications, particularly across the European Union.

  • Based on end-use, the industrial segment dominated the industry in 2025 with a 45.9% share primarily due to the large-scale adoption of wood pellets as a renewable fuel in industrial boilers and combined heat and power (CHP) plants.

  • In the North America, the wood pellets industry has witnessed remarkable growth in recent years, driven by increasing application majorly in the residential heating and power plants segments.
